在拖放操作中获取相对于目标控件的鼠标坐标

时间:2013-12-25 08:36:08

标签: c# winforms drag-and-drop

我看到当拖拽时,如何获得鼠标相对于整个屏幕的坐标。删除事件,但是我有点不清楚相对于控件的鼠标坐标的最佳方法发生了下降。我是否必须根据窗体中的控件位置和窗体中窗体的位置来计算它或者有没有更简单的方法呢?

1 个答案:

答案 0 :(得分:2)

您可以使用Control.PointToClient方法:

yourTargetControl.PointToClient(screenPoint);